OBD System Description - Catalyst Monitor
System Description / Monitoring Procedure
ECM calculates the oxygen storage capacity of TWC and monitors the ability of TWC to convert the exhaust emission effectively.
ECM calculates the oxygen storage capacity under specified driving conditions as follows.
1) ECM commands the fuel status to rich (air/fuel ratio: low) until all oxygen is released from
the TWC.
2) ECM commands the fuel status to lean (air/fuel ratio: high) until any one of the following
conditions is met, and ECM calculates the oxygen storage capacity of TWC by HO2S-2
sensor output signal and duration.
- Saturation of oxygen in the TWC is detected by output signal of HO2S-2.
- Before the saturation of oxygen is detected, the lean status of the fuel injection is longer than specified time. (ECM judges that the oxygen storage is higher than specified value.)
Catalyst System Layout
The system has HO2S located upstream and downstream of the TWC on each bank. The layout of TWC and HO2S is described below.
